Integrating Coding Robots Into Your Homeschool Curriculum Basically, integrating coding robots into your homeschool curriculum is a powerful tool for fostering a lifelong love for learning and preparing students for future careers in stem fields. this innovative approach provides students with a solid foundation in coding and robotics while developing crucial skills needed for success in the 21st century. 1. know the hardware. by exploring tutorials through play, students can learn how to identify and categorize the major components of their robots. good categories to begin with include structure, motion, electronics, and other tools. be sure to provide an explanation for each category. 2.

Cue coding robot is designed to help transition students from block based coding to text based programming. with a library of in app demos, tutorials, and challenges, cue supports students’ self guided exploration of programming languages and capabilities. activity idea. with dash or cue, play bowling!.

Featuring 3 learning levels in a visual block based coding environment, the irobot coding apps' ability to convert projects across each level supports student progression graphical, to hybrid, then full text blocks in python. designed to help increase accessibility to stem education, the apps are multi platform compatible and feature a. It starts with a game of robot turtles, a board game by thinkfun that’s being used at hubbard woods school in winnetka, ill., to teach kindergarteners the basics of coding. “it helps explain the step by step nature of coding,” says todd burleson, resource center director for this winnetka public schools district 36 elementary school.
